The effect of cognitive dysfunction on mid- and long-term mortality after vascular surgery

Preoperative cognitive impairment in vascular surgery patients significantly increases 4-year mortality risk. Even mild cognitive dysfunction is a critical factor for predicting outcomes after surgery.
Area of Science:
- Gerontology
- Vascular Surgery
- Cognitive Science
Background:
- Frailty is increasingly recognized in perioperative risk assessment.
- Psychological and socioeconomic factors are components of frailty syndrome.
- The impact of these factors on mortality after vascular surgery requires further investigation.
Purpose of the Study:
- To assess the significance of psychological and socioeconomic factors in mortality following vascular surgery.
- To evaluate the role of cognitive function, depression, anxiety, and quality of life in frailty.
- To determine the predictive value of these frailty components for long-term mortality.
Main Methods:
- Prospective observational study of 164 patients undergoing elective vascular surgery.
- Assessment of cognitive function (MMSE), mood, social support, and quality of life using a comprehensive frailty index.
- Propensity score matching with a nationwide cohort, Kaplan-Meier, and Cox regression analysis for 4-year mortality.
Main Results:
- Patients with cognitive impairment (MMSE < 27) had significantly higher 4-year mortality rates (47.6%) compared to controls (22.4%).
- Univariate Cox regression revealed cognitive impairment as a significant predictor of mortality (AHR: 2.842, p=0.004).
- Age and education-adjusted Mini-Mental State Examination scores were used to measure cognitive impairment.
Conclusions:
- Mild preoperative cognitive dysfunction is a significant risk factor for mortality after vascular surgery.
- Cognitive impairment, even when mild, should be considered in perioperative risk evaluations.
- Further research into interventions for cognitive dysfunction in surgical patients is warranted.
